Occupying the prime position that was once known as the Dainty Szechuan, this eatery offers a selection of traditional interpretations of a cuisine that is famed for its mind-blowingly spicy cuisine. Classic Szechuanese offerings, like scorched green beans with spicy pork, and a selection of hotpots, are all available on the menu here. Those who aren't fans of this eatery's spicier offerings will be pleased to know that there is a menu of milder choices readily available.
